Sydney’s Dynamic Construction Demands & Climate Adaptations

Sydney's building sector is going through a rapid transition. In recent years, the implementation of NCC 2022 (National Construction Code Section J) and tougher BASIX requirements have set stringent thermal performance targets for new buildings and structural upgrades. Developers are now pushed to design building envelopes that offer superior thermal isolation to reduce heating and cooling loads in Climate Zone 5 (Sydney coastal zone) and Zone 6 (Sydney inland/western regions).

Standard double-glazed units (IGUs) are reaching their physical limitations, often requiring excessive frame depths and massive weight increases to hit low U-value targets. Vacuum Insulated Glass (VIG) is the breakthrough technological response to this challenge. VIG relies on a microscopic vacuum gap (0.1mm to 0.2mm) to completely eliminate thermal convection and conduction paths within the unit. The resulting thermal insulation achieves U-values down to 0.4 W/m²K—on par with thick cavity brick walls—in a profile no thicker than a single pane of standard safety glass.

With Sydney experiencing harsher summers and cooler winters due to climate anomalies, structural designers are specifying VIG to achieve high SHGC control and low U-values without compromising the visual clarity or structural aesthetics of high-rise commercial glazing.

Global Quality Assurance & Technical Specification Details

Our VIG configurations employ high-strength tempered safety glass combined with micro-spacer matrices designed to resist high wind shear and sudden wind load changes typical in Sydney’s harbor-front projects. The integration of advanced getters ensures the vacuum integrity remains stable for a lifetime of over 25 years. This durability factor is key for long-term commercial retrofits where replacing high-facade panels is cost-prohibitive.

How does Vacuum Insulated Glass achieve such a low U-value compared to standard double glazing?

Standard IGUs rely on air or argon gas filling inside a thick cavity (typically 12mm to 16mm). While this reduces heat transfer, gas still permits conduction and convection. VIG extracts the air to create a vacuum (less than 10^-2 Pa) in a tiny 0.1-0.2mm gap. Convection and conduction cannot occur in a vacuum. This drops the U-value down to 0.4 W/m²K, outperforming triple-pane glass in a slim, lightweight layout.

Are VIG solutions compliant with Australia's AS 1288 glass installation standards?

Yes. Our tempered Vacuum Insulated Glass is engineered to meet all structural requirements of AS 1288 (Glass in Buildings - Selection and Installation) and AS/NZS 2208 (Safety Glazing Materials in Buildings). Because we utilize high-strength tempered safety glass, our panels offer the necessary impact resistance and wind pressure ratings for high-rise commercial structures throughout the Sydney region.

How do VIG panels perform in coastal Sydney environments facing high wind load demands?

Our VIG panels utilize an array of high-grade micro-spacers positioned between the two glass panes. These spacers ensure the vacuum cavity remains constant under severe external wind pressures. This structure makes our glass exceptionally stable, easily handling the wind shear conditions of waterfront Sydney properties.

What is the expected service lifetime of Vacuum Insulated Glass?

With high-durability edge seals and internal getter materials that absorb any microscopic molecules over time, our VIG units are rated for a service lifespan exceeding 25 years, retaining their thermal performance throughout the entire operational life of the facade.
